ASM GLOBAL, the leader in privately managed public assembly facilities, has an excellent and immediate opening for a Senior National Sales Manager at the Greater Columbus Convention Center. The Senior National Sales Manager is responsible for the sales and contracting of events to maximize Convention Center revenue and occupancy. The Senior National Sales Manager will achieve business goals set by the Director of Sales for both room nights and revenue.

MAJOR RESPONSIBILITIES:

Assists the Director of Sales in the development and implementation of sales strategies to secure new business for Greater Columbus Convention Center within their market segment. Establishes space assignment and pricing for all prospective events in their assigned market segment. Generate Convention Center proposals and definite bookings for assigned market segments through initiative-taking sales calls, presentations, prospecting, and site tours that lead to securing business. Lead generation to focus directly on leads less than 18 months. Leads requiring more than 550 rooms on peak night will be worked in conjunction with the Collaborative Model with Experience Columbus sales manager partner(s). Participates in the activities of various industry associations and meetings, establishing and maintaining contact with potential event organizers, educate them on the advantages of hosting their events at the Greater Columbus Convention Center. Conduct site tours with Experience Columbus sales team with meeting planners whose groups will utilize the facility. Conduct contract procedures, negotiations, revisions and addendums compliant with ASM Global policies and procedures. Solicit convention and tradeshow business directly and jointly with Experience Columbus and area hotels through the preparation and execution of marketing and action plans. Prepare proposals, bid letters and contracts as needed. Oversees the preparation and approval processes of bid proposals and contracts for prospective events for Sales Managers as directed. Maintain knowledge of destination, area attractions, airport, public transportation and all aspects necessary to help secure business. Maintain positive working relationship with internal customers and partners such as in-house production company, food service provider, internet provider and decorator. Attend tradeshows, conventions, sales missions, and local networking meetings to solicit business. Ability to travel out of state as frequent and as needed base on the Center’s business needs and approved company sales travel schedule. Initiates client entertainment, appreciation programs, and attends industry trade shows and conventions, and other miscellaneous opportunities aimed at client retention. Upon securing an event, coordinate and follow up with convention center event coordinator, operations, and food service provider to ensure a seamless transition into the event planning stage of the business. Maintain and report to Director of Sales, monthly goals and achievements related to tentative and contracted business.
